Explains the process for establishing calibration or correction factors for radiation detectors, charge sensitivity tests for high-gain electrometers, and irradiations of passive dosimeters. Calibrations are performed by comparing the instrument to a primary standard, which includes 4 free-air chambers for x-rays and cavity ionization chambers for ceseum-137 and cobalt-60 gamma rays. This document presents details of the design and use of these standards, as well as a description of the quality assurance checks. Appendices: Attix chamber schematics; history of the measurement of current; typical ionization chamber calibration report; typical TLD calibration report; and typical electrometer calibration report.
